Glamping in West Virginia here means that guests will have plenty of great things to do and especially with the Great Cacapon River and Berkeley Springs nearby. The Great Cacapon River is ideal for kayaking, canoeing, and fishing throughout the year while the town of Berkeley Springs has been voted one of the top arts communities in the US for its shopping, spa, and restaurant scene.

Additional info
The hosts have had to battle several storms so far this winter where they had icy roads and/or multiple inches of snow. The West Virginia cabin is out in the woods on a gravel road, and the roads aren't always plowed immediately so guests may need an SUV and/or four-wheel drive to access the cabin during or immediately after a storm. Guests should keep this in mind when booking -- and note that the hosts follow their standard cancellation policy for any weather-related cancellations.
